Crisis Intervention Specialist

Summary – Townhall II is seeking caring, motivated individuals with a passion for helping others. Eligible candidates will answer our 24 hour Suicide / Crisis / Sexual Assault Helpline utilizing our Crisis Intervention Model to assist callers by providing crisis intervention and / or information and referrals. Candidates will also be answering additional lines designated for other agencies with which Townhall II has contracts. Townhall II’s Helpline provides a safe, accepting, and non-judgmental environment for those experiencing an emotional crisis.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ities

· Provide interventions to callers or walk-in clients who contact the Helpline by implementing the Crisis Intervention Model taught during Helpline training.

· Provide current, relevant and comprehensive referrals to clients.

· Assist callers who contact Townhall II’s agency contract lines.

· Document required information appropriately and professionally.

· Maintain confidentiality and manage sensitive information appropriately.

· Supervise volunteers by providing concise, appropriate verbal and written feedback.

· Update resources.

TOWNHALL II HISTORY:

Townhall II has been serving Portage County residents for over 50 years. It is a “grassroots” organization that touches the lives of many people, supporting people who often feel helpless and hopeless. Our programs include alcohol and drug addiction treatment, mental health counseling, a 24 hour crisis hotline, victims of crime outreach and a variety of prevention/education programs.

OUR MISSION:

Townhall II promotes the health, wellness, and recovery of individuals and communities through prevention, education, advocacy, intervention, and treatment.
